Hi, I'm not sure if this is the recipe, as I know the one below has several different names... I got this from a friend in Florida.
2 cups flour
2 eggs
1 20 0z. can crushed pineapple (not drained)
1 cup chopped nuts
2 cups sugar
2 teas. baking soda
Mix all of the above ingred. together by hand... in bowl until well blended Do not beat... Pour into greased and floured 13x9 pan 350 degrees 35-40 min
Topping
1 80z. pkg. cream cheese (softened)
1/4lb. (1 stick) butter
2 cups powdered sugar
1 teas. vanilla
While cake is baking combine above ingred. and beat with electric mixer until smooth. Pour over cake right from the oven. Frosting will melt and spread over. Chill until frosting sets. Keep refrigerated.
